Procedural music and interactive audio refer to soundscapes and musical compositions generated or modified in real-time based on user input or system events. Rather than relying on pre-recorded tracks, these techniques use algorithms to create dynamic, adaptive audio experiences. Commonly used in video games and virtual environments, procedural music and interactive audio enhance immersion by responding to player actions, environment changes, or narrative developments, resulting in a unique auditory experience for each user.
Procedural music and interactive audio refer to soundscapes and musical compositions generated or modified in real-time based on user input or system events. Rather than relying on pre-recorded tracks, these techniques use algorithms to create dynamic, adaptive audio experiences. Commonly used in video games and virtual environments, procedural music and interactive audio enhance immersion by responding to player actions, environment changes, or narrative developments, resulting in a unique auditory experience for each user.
What is procedural music in gaming?
Music generated or modified in real time by algorithms rather than fixed pre-recorded tracks, adapting to gameplay and events.
How does interactive audio respond to player input or system events?
Audio changes in real time based on actions, location, and game state, adjusting tempo, instrumentation, volume, and effects to create a responsive soundscape.
What techniques are commonly used for procedural music?
Generative composition, rule-based systems, real-time synthesis, layered modular tracks, and algorithmic variations that aim for musical coherence.
Why is procedural music beneficial in games?
It provides dynamic, replayable soundscapes, reduces storage needs, enhances immersion, and supports storytelling without relying solely on pre-recorded tracks.
What are potential challenges of procedural audio?
Balancing randomness with musical coherence, avoiding repetitive or jarring transitions, and managing performance costs on target hardware.